13129. (a) If the director, after evaluation of the health effects study of an active ingredient, finds that a pesticide product containing the active ingredient presents significant adverse health effects, including reproduction, birth defects, or infertility abnormalities, the director shall take cancellation or suspension action against the product pursuant to Section 12825 or 12826.

(b) The State Director of Health Services shall have access to mandatory health effects studies and other health effects studies on file at the Department of Food and Agriculture, and may, based upon the determination of the State Director of Health Services, provide advice, consultation, and recommendations concerning the risks to human health associated wth exposure to the substances tested.

(Added by Stats. 1984, Ch. 669, Sec. 1. Note: See this section as modified on July 17, 1991, in Governor's Reorganization Plan No. 1 of 1991.)
